diff options
author | Aleksana <me@aleksana.moe> | 2024-06-14 17:15:09 +0800 |
---|---|---|
committer | GitHub <noreply@github.com> | 2024-06-14 17:15:09 +0800 |
commit | e0a105d91146bb6ff3a6b66f537cd23acd1643e7 (patch) | |
tree | f39d36776230c35316166131f280875aeb4fbf25 /pkgs/development/tools/protoc-gen-twirp/default.nix | |
parent | f07d9234845cf583478e738c0c75aae275205ca5 (diff) | |
parent | 3a19eca9ca4eabb80afc5ec578219c946cd55de9 (diff) |
Merge pull request #318255 from katexochen/protoc-gen-twirp/mods
protoc-gen-twirp: migrate to buildGoModule
Diffstat (limited to 'pkgs/development/tools/protoc-gen-twirp/default.nix')
-rw-r--r-- | pkgs/development/tools/protoc-gen-twirp/default.nix | 12 |
1 files changed, 7 insertions, 5 deletions
diff --git a/pkgs/development/tools/protoc-gen-twirp/default.nix b/pkgs/development/tools/protoc-gen-twirp/default.nix index 98045aa94c64e..4f59af22d6e9c 100644 --- a/pkgs/development/tools/protoc-gen-twirp/default.nix +++ b/pkgs/development/tools/protoc-gen-twirp/default.nix @@ -1,6 +1,6 @@ -{ lib, buildGoPackage, fetchFromGitHub }: +{ lib, buildGoModule, fetchFromGitHub }: -buildGoPackage rec { +buildGoModule rec { pname = "protoc-gen-twirp"; version = "8.1.3"; @@ -11,14 +11,16 @@ buildGoPackage rec { sha256 = "sha256-p3gHVHGBHakOOQnJAuMK7vZumNXN15mOABuEHUG0wNs="; }; - goPackagePath = "github.com/twitchtv/twirp"; + postPatch = '' + go mod init github.com/twitchtv/twirp + ''; + + vendorHash = null; subPackages = [ "protoc-gen-twirp" ]; - doCheck = true; - meta = with lib; { description = "Simple RPC framework with protobuf service definitions"; mainProgram = "protoc-gen-twirp"; |